The Surge of Chinese Electric Vehicles in Europe: Implications and Responses

The European Commission has proposed new tariffs on Chinese imports, potentially set at 36.3% in addition to the existing 10%. These tariffs aim to establish a level playing field for European manufacturers by counteracting the competitive advantages afforded to Chinese companies through state support.
